Happy Birthday, AR Murugadoss: From Ghajini to Thuppakki – 5 films of the director that prove he is the master of commercial cinema

Popular Indian filmmaker AR Murugadoss, who is known for his work both in Tamil and Bollywood films, is celebrating his 46th birthday today. While movie buffs know him for helming the first Rs. 100 crore film of Bollywood in the form of Aamir Khan starrer Ghajini, connoisseurs of Indian cinema as a whole would know that he is one of the prominent filmmakers in Kollywood and has worked with most biggies, including Rajinikanth, Thala Ajith, Suriya, Thalapathy Vijay and others. The director is known for making commercial entertainers, which more often than not hit the right chord with audience. So, on Murugadoss' special day, we bring you five of his movies, which prove that he is the master of massy blockbusters. Take a look below:

Ghajini

Undoubtedly, Aamir Khan and Asin starrer Ghajini has be the first name on the list as it opened the Rs. 100 crore club in Bollywood. The film, which was lauded for its performance and direction, was the remake of ARM's Tamil blockbuster by the same name, where Suriya played the lead role. Interestingly, it was loosely adapted from Christopher Nolan's Memento.

Thuppakki

Thalapathy Vijay, Kajal Aggarwal and Vidyut Jammwal's crime thriller emerged as one of the biggest hits of 2012. ARM later remade this film in Hindi with Akshay Kumar and Sonakshi Sinha with the title Holiday: A Soldier is Never Off Duty, which also emerged a hit by collecting over Rs. 112 crore at the box office.

Kaththi

After Thuppakki, AR Mugugadoss reunited with Thalapathy for Kaththi, which again gained commercial success and critical acclaim for its direction, screenplay and performances. Apart from Vijay and Samantha Akkineni, the audience also lauded Neil Nitin Mukesh's act as the lead antagonist in his debut Tamil venture.

Sarkar

Following two blockbusters, the duo of Thalapathy Vijay and AR Murugadoss joined hands for Sarkar, which turned out to be a roaring success at the box office. The political thriller, which also featured Keerthy Suresh and Varalaxmi Sarathkumar in key roles, collected around Rs. 250 crore at the global box office

Dheena

Dheena was the directorial debut of AR Murugadoss and featured Ajith in a lead role. This commercial action venture gave the name 'Thala' to its lead star and proves the significance of this blockbuster.
